Intégrer une application dans Microsoft Teams

En tant qu'administrateur, vous pouvez partager des applications créées dans Power Apps avec des utilisateurs de votre client via Microsoft Teams. Téléchargez les applications pour pouvoir les afficher pour toutes les équipes de votre client sous la section Tous les onglets.

Les personnes peuvent partager une application qu'elles ont créée dans Power Apps dans une équipe ils sont membres en suivant ces instructions.

Notes

Les stratégies d'applications personnalisées d'équipe doivent être configurées pour autoriser le téléchargement d'applications personnalisées. Contrôlez les paramètres d'application personnalisés.

Conditions préalables

Localiser le GUID de votre application

Recherchez et notez le GUID de votre application pour l'utiliser à une étape ultérieure.

  1. Connectez-vous à https://make.powerapps.com, et sélectionnez Applications dans le menu.

    Afficher la liste des applications

  2. Sélectionnez Plus de commandes (...) pour l'application à partager dans Teams, puis sélectionnez Détails.

    Détails de l'application

  3. Enregistrez l'ID de l'application pour une utilisation ultérieure.

    Détails de l'application

Installer App Studio

Vous pouvez ignorer ces étapes si App Studio est déjà installé.

  1. Dans Équipes, sélectionnez Applications dans le coin inférieur gauche du menu Équipes (Icône Applications).

  2. Recherchez « App Studio » dans la zone Rechercher et sélectionnez-le.

    App Studio

  3. Sélectionnez Installer.

    Installer App Studio

  4. Sélectionnez Ouvrir pour la fonctionnalités de l'application.

    Ouvrir App Studio

Créer une application Teams

  1. Dans Teams, ouvrez App Studio.

    Ouvrir App Studio

  2. Sélectionnez l'onglet Éditeur de manifestes, puis sélectionnez Créer une application sous Bienvenue.

    Créer une application

  3. Renseignez les informations sur votre application dans la page Détails de l'application. Pour le GUID de l'ID de l'application, vous devez utiliser le GUID de l'ID de votre application que vous avez enregistré ci-dessus. Cela évitera la duplication des applications Teams pour une application particulière.

    Renseigner les informations

    Champs Description
    Noms de l'application
    Nom court Obligatoire. Nom d'affichage court de l'application. Limite de 30 caractères.
    Nom long Nom complet de l'application, utilisé si le nom complet de l'application dépasse 30 caractères.
    Identification
    ID d'application Obligatoire. Identificateur généré par Microsoft unique pour cette application.
    Nom du package Obligatoire. Identificateur unique pour cette application dans la notation inversée de domaine ; par exemple, com.example.myapp.
    Version Obligatoire. Version de l'application spécifique. Si vous effectuez une mise à jour dans votre manifeste, la version doit être également incrémentée.
    Descriptions
    Brève description Obligatoire. Description courte de votre expérience de l'application, utilisée lorsque l'espace est limité. Limite de 80 caractères.
    Description longue Obligatoire. Description complète de votre application.
    Informations pour les développeurs
    Nom Obligatoire. Nom d'affichage de l'entreprise ou du développeur.
    Site Web Obligatoire. L'URL https:// du site web de votre application via powerapps.com. Lorsqu'un utilisateur clique pour installer et afficher la page À propos, cela doit le renvoyer à la version web de votre application.
    URL d'applications Ces liens apparaîtront dans la page À propos avec l'URL du site web.
    Déclaration de confidentialité Obligatoire. L'URL https:// de la stratégie de confidentialité du développeur. Exemple.
    Conditions d'utilisation Obligatoire. L'URL https:// des conditions d'utilisation du développeur. Exemple.
    Stratégie de marque
    Couleurs complètes Chemin d'accès au fichier relatif vers une icône PNG 192x192 tous coloris.
    Contour transparent Chemin d'accès au fichier relatif vers une icône de contour PNG 32x32 transparente.
    Couleur d'accentuation Couleur à utiliser conjointement et comme arrière-plan pour les icônes de contour.

Pour plus d'informations, voir Éditeur de manifestes et Schéma du manifeste.

  1. Faites défiler jusqu'à la section Stratégie de marque et ajoutez vos logos et la couleur d'accentuation désirés pour votre application. Ce sont les logos qui figureront sur votre application dans Teams.

    Stratégie de marque et onglets

  2. Sous Capacités, sélectionnez Onglets.

Ajouter un onglet Équipe (étapes 6 et 7) ou un onglet Personnel (étapes 8 et 9)

  1. Sélectionnez Ajoutersous Onglet Équipe.

    Ajout d'un bouton à l'équipe

  2. Ajoutez l'URL de configuration de votre application dans le champ d'entrée « URL de configuration », utilisant le format suivant : https://apps.powerapps.com/play/<your app ID>?source=teamstab&locale={locale}&channelId={channelId}&channelType=&{channelType}&chatId=${chatId}&groupId={groupId}&hostClientType={hostClientType}&isFullScreen={isFullScreen}&subEntityID={subEntityID}&teamId={teamId}&teamType={teamType}&theme={theme}&userTeamRole={userTeamRole}

    Remplacez <App ID> par le GUID de l'ID de l'application que vous avez enregistré ci-dessus.

    Sélectionnez l'étendue dans laquelle votre application doit s'afficher. Vérifiez que Peut mettre à jour la configuration est activé, sélectionnez Enregistrer, puis ignorez jusqu'à l'étape 10.

    URL de configuration

-- OU --

  1. Pour configurer le manifeste Teams, sélectionnez Ajoutersous Ajouter un onglet personnel.

    Ajout d'un bouton à l'équipe

  2. Complétez les champs suivants, puis sélectionnez Enregistrer.

    Nom : nom de votre application
    ID entité : votre ID de l'application
    URL du contenu : https://apps.powerapps.com/play/<your app ID>?source=teamstab&locale={locale}&channelId={channelId}&channelType=&{channelType}&chatId=${chatId}&groupId={groupId}&hostClientType={hostClientType}&isFullScreen={isFullScreen}&subEntityID={subEntityID}&teamId={teamId}&teamType={teamType}&theme={theme}&userTeamRole={userTeamRole}
    URL site web : https://apps.powerapps.com/play/<your app ID>?source=teamsopenwebsite&locale={locale}&channelId={channelId}&channelType=&{channelType}&chatId=${chatId}&groupId={groupId}&hostClientType={hostClientType}&isFullScreen={isFullScreen}&subEntityID={subEntityID}&teamId={teamId}&teamType={teamType}&theme={theme}&userTeamRole={userTeamRole}

    URL de configuration

Ajouter l'application à toutes les équipes de votre client

  1. Sous Terminer, sélectionnez Domaines valides. Ajoutez apps.powerapps.com et apps.preview.powerapps.com comme domaines valides pour l'application Teams.

    Ajouter des domaines valides

  2. Pour définir les autorisations de l'appareil pour votre application, sélectionnez Configuration sous Autorisations de l'appareil.

    Autorisations liées à l'appareil

  3. Sous Terminer, sélectionnez Tester et distribuer, puis sélectionnez Télécharger.

    Télécharger le package de l'application

  4. Accédez à Stocker > Télécharger une application personnalisée > Télécharger pour [le nom de votre client].

    Télécharger pour le client

  5. Localisez votre fichier d'application et sélectionnez-le. Ensuite, accédez à votre équipe et sélectionnez +.

    Ajouter l'application

  6. Votre application apparaîtra comme vignette sous Tous les onglets. Recherchez votre application, sélectionnez-la, puis sélectionnez Enregistrer.

    Ajouter une application en tant qu'onglet

L'application apparaît maintenant sous la forme d'un onglet pour toutes les équipes de votre client.

Application en tant qu'onglet